The Disadvantages of Cheap Auto Insurance

The downside to cheap auto insurance is that if you have an accident you are likely to find yourself paying considerably more in deductibles than you would otherwise. Insurance companies make their profit from the premiums they bring in, and if they’re paying all of their premiums out in repairs in a year they’re going to go under pretty quickly! Companies that offer cheap auto insurance premiums compensate for this by charging their customers more in deductibles for each individual accident, decreasing the amount that they are forced to pay and substantially increasing their profit margin.

The other caution point for drivers is that most companies offering cheap auto insurance to their clientele have a very strict set of criteria which must be met before they will be willing to pay a claim. That means that you may believe you are covered only to get a rude awakening the first (or second, or third) time you try to file a claim. It’s important before you sign on the dotted line to purchase cheap auto insurance that you take the time to read and familiarize yourself thoroughly with the fine print.

The bottom line is that cheap car insurance can be a blessing on the beleaguered pocketbook, but consumers should approach these companies with caution. Before you purchase cheap auto insurance, make sure you know what’s going to be covered-and what you have to do to make sure your claim is met.
